In a world where the dead walk and the living are often even stranger, Bad Day For The Apocalypse emerges as a pulse-pounding testament to humanity's resilience-or perhaps its absurdity. Jason Offutt crafts a narrative that pulsates with dark humor and edge-of-your-seat thrills, transporting readers to a chaotic landscape teeming with the undead and the absurdities of survival in dire circumstances. Set in a reality where everyday calamities rest at the precipice of the apocalypse, this gripping tale invites you to ponder: how far would you go just to survive?
Picture this: a man, Bill, finds himself embroiled in a surreal sequence of events that culminate into an all-out assault from flesh-craving zombies. But Offutt isn't just tossing the same old tropes of mindless horror at you; no, he's layering them with wit and a biting commentary on human nature. It's as if he has taken the apocalypse and wrapped it in a sardonic coat of many colors, illustrating how humor can emerge even from the most grotesque situations.
The book expertly walks this fine line, giving readers a harrowing yet laugh-out-loud experience. Readers have hailed Bad Day For The Apocalypse for its unique ability to thrill and entertain. Some reviews marvel at Offutt's clever dialogue and character development, finding themselves invested in Bill's chaotic journey. Others argue that while the humor keeps things engaging, it sometimes undermines the stakes of survival. Yet, it's precisely this blend of levity and dread that strikes a chord-a finely tuned emotional symphony that resonates long after the last page is turned.
Delving deeper into Jason Offutt's world, we find a writer unafraid to confront the absurdities of life. A U.S. Air Force veteran and an acclaimed journalist, Offutt's diverse experiences translate into a rich tapestry of storytelling that is both informed and reflective. His poignant observations on modern life interwoven with horror elements create a distinctive voice that stands out in the genre.
